Web5 okt. 2024 · You will need to have a clear escape route to move to when the tree begins to fall, at about a 45-degree angle to the tree away from the felling direction. You do not want to be moving away from the falling tree in a straight line in the direction that it is falling; trees have been known to kickback off the stump and kill and injure people. The purpose of a wedge is to control the direction that a tree falls. It also prevents the bar and chain on your chain saw from getting pinched. You may need multiple wedges for larger trees to give you enough leverage to tip …
